About Abderrahim Abbas
Abderrahim Abbas is a scholar working on Water Science and Technology, Biomedical Engineering, Control and Systems Engineering, Electrical and Electronic Engineering and Renewable Energy, Sustainability and the Environment, having authored 22 papers that have together received 571 indexed citations. Recurring topics across this work include Membrane Separation Technologies (15 papers), Membrane-based Ion Separation Techniques (9 papers), Solar-Powered Water Purification Methods (4 papers), Advanced Control Systems Optimization (4 papers), Water Quality Monitoring Technologies (3 papers), Electrohydrodynamics and Fluid Dynamics (3 papers), Control Systems and Identification (3 papers) and Advanced Control Systems Design (2 papers). The work is most often cited by research in Water Science and Technology (432 citations), Renewable Energy, Sustainability and the Environment (115 citations), Control and Systems Engineering (136 citations), Biomedical Engineering (258 citations) and Energy Engineering and Power Technology (10 citations). Abderrahim Abbas has collaborated with scholars based in Bahrain. Frequent co-authors include Nader Al‐Bastaki and Teoman Ayhan. Their work appears in journals such as Desalination, Chemical Engineering and Processing - Process Intensification, Materials and Manufacturing Processes, ISA Transactions and Separation Science and Technology.
